Integrating autonomous vehicles into supply chain logistics represents a transformative shift that can significantly enhance efficiency, reduce costs, and improve safety. As organizations look to leverage this technology, there are several key strategies to consider for successful integration.

Strategic Planning and Investment

Strategic Planning is the cornerstone of integrating autonomous vehicles into supply chain logistics. Organizations must first conduct a comprehensive analysis of their current supply chain operations to identify areas where autonomous vehicles can offer the most value. This involves evaluating the entire logistics network, including warehousing, distribution, and last-mile delivery processes. Investment in autonomous vehicle technology must be aligned with the organization's overall Digital Transformation goals and supported by a clear business case that outlines the expected return on investment (ROI), cost savings, and efficiency gains.

Additionally, organizations should consider forming partnerships with technology providers and startups specializing in autonomous vehicle solutions. These collaborations can accelerate the adoption of autonomous vehicles by providing access to advanced technologies and expertise. For example, logistics giants like UPS and FedEx have been experimenting with autonomous delivery vehicles and drones in partnership with technology companies to enhance their last-mile delivery capabilities.

It is also critical for organizations to engage in pilot programs and phased rollouts of autonomous vehicles within their operations. These pilots allow organizations to test the technology in real-world scenarios, identify potential challenges, and gather data to refine their approach. Successful pilots can then be scaled up to larger operations, ensuring a smooth transition to autonomous vehicle technology across the supply chain.

Regulatory Compliance and Risk Management

Navigating the regulatory landscape is a significant challenge when integrating autonomous vehicles into supply chain logistics. Organizations must stay abreast of evolving regulations related to autonomous vehicle technology and ensure compliance at every step. This includes obtaining the necessary permits and certifications, adhering to safety standards, and engaging with regulatory bodies to influence policy development. Proactive Risk Management is essential to address potential legal and liability issues that may arise from the use of autonomous vehicles.

Moreover, organizations should implement robust cybersecurity measures to protect autonomous vehicles from hacking and other cyber threats. This includes securing vehicle-to-vehicle (V2V) and vehicle-to-infrastructure (V2I) communications, which are critical for the safe operation of autonomous vehicles. Developing a comprehensive cybersecurity framework and conducting regular vulnerability assessments can help mitigate these risks.

Insurance is another critical aspect of Risk Management for autonomous vehicles. Organizations should work with insurance providers to develop policies that cover the unique risks associated with autonomous vehicle technology. This may involve negotiating new types of coverage or adjusting existing policies to include autonomous vehicles. By addressing these regulatory and risk management challenges, organizations can create a conducive environment for the successful integration of autonomous vehicles into their supply chain operations.

Workforce Development and Change Management

The integration of autonomous vehicles into supply chain logistics will inevitably lead to changes in workforce requirements. Organizations must proactively manage this transition through effective Workforce Development and Change Management strategies. This includes retraining and upskilling employees to work alongside autonomous vehicles, focusing on areas such as system monitoring, maintenance, and data analysis. Creating new roles that leverage the capabilities of autonomous vehicles can also help maximize their value within the supply chain.

Change Management is crucial to ensure that employees are engaged and supportive of the transition to autonomous vehicles. This involves clear communication about the benefits of autonomous vehicles, addressing concerns and resistance, and fostering a culture of innovation and continuous improvement. Organizations should also establish feedback mechanisms to gather input from employees and make necessary adjustments to their integration strategy.

Real-world examples of successful integration of autonomous vehicles in supply chain logistics include Amazon's use of autonomous drones for package delivery and Volvo's deployment of self-driving trucks for mining operations. These cases highlight the importance of a comprehensive approach that includes Strategic Planning, investment in technology, regulatory compliance, Risk Management, and Workforce Development. By following these strategies, organizations can effectively integrate autonomous vehicles into their supply chain logistics, unlocking new levels of efficiency, safety, and competitiveness.
